Education:

1994.9-1997.7 Shanghai Jiao Tong University Ph.D.

Dept.: Computer Science & Engineering

Major: Image Processing & Pattern Recognition by Neural Networks

1991.9-1994.6 Southeast University M.S.

Dept.: Biomedical Engineering

Major: Bioelectronics

1989.9-1991.7 Southeast University B.S.

Dept.: Biomedical Engineering

Major: Biomedical Engineering & Instruments

1987.9-1989.7 Southeast University

Dept.: Talented Juveniles (for students who are four years younger than average)

Publications:

  1. Model-based Character Extraction from Complex Backgrounds Using Morphological Detectors, submitted to Int'l Journal of Information Retrieval, special issue on Document Image Retrieval, 1999.
  2. Extraction of Bank-check Items by Mathematical Morphology, to appear on Int'l J. Document Analysis and Recognition, 1999.
  3. Model-based Character Extraction from Complex Backgrounds, submitted to Int'l Conf. On Document Analysis and Recognition, 1999.
  4. A Recent Development in Image Analysis of Electrophoresis Gels, to appear on Proc. of Vision Interface, 1999.
  5. Cohort Study by Image Analysis of Differential Display Gels, submitting to IEEE Trans. On Bio-medical Engineering, 1999.
  6. Character Recognition by Multi-level Integration of Classifiers, Academia Electronica, Vol. 26, No. 11, 1998.
  7. A Selective Attentional Template Matching Neural Network, Academia Electronica, Vol. 26, No. 8, 1998.
  8. Intelligent Segmentation for Character Recognition, Proc. of China Conf. Neural Science, 1997.
  9. Extraction of Text Objects from Complex Scene Images, Proc. of China Conf. Neural Science, 1997.
  10. Integration of Multiple Classifiers for Character Recognition, Proc. of China Conf. Neural Science, 1997.
  11. A Selective Attentional Template Matching Neural Network, Proc. of IEEE Int'l Conf. Intelligent Processing Systems, 1997.
  12. Multi-functional Neural Recognition and Virtual Neural Computing Systems, Digest of Chinese Academic Journals, Vol. 3, No. 7, 1997.
  13. Automatic License Recognition and Toll Charging System, Transportation and Computers, Vol. 15, No. 1, pp38-41, 1997.
  14. Application of Hopfield Neural Network in Model-Based Character Extraction, Academia Electronica, Vol.6, No. 2, pp76-79, 1997.
  15. Gray-level Image Segmentation based on Selective Multiresolutional Kohonen Neural Network, Journal of Infrared & Millimeter Waves, Vol.16, No. 5, 1997.
  16. Fast Binarization Algorithm for Document Images, Journal of Infrared & Millimeter Waves, 1997.
  17. Model-Based Character Extraction, Journal of Software, No. 6, 1997.
  18. New Application of CNN to Mathematical Morphology, Journal of SJTU, Vol.31, No.3, pp33-36, 1997.
  19. Application of BP Neural Network in Predicting Mortal Rate of Cancers, Systems Engineering, Theory and Application, Vol.5, No. 3, pp78-80, 1996.
  20. Radius Vectors Based Invariant Shape Classification, Journal of Infrared & Millimeter Waves, Vol.15, No.4, pp250-256, 1996.
  21. Character Segmentation from Scene Image by Hopfield Neural Network, Proc. of 4th LASTED Int’l Conf on Artificial Intelligence, Expert System and Neural Networks, pp518-520, 1996.
  22. Image Segmentation by Selective Multiresolutional Kohonen Neural Network, Proc. of 4th LASTED Int’l Conf on Artificial Intelligence, Expert System and Neural Networks, pp521-524, 1996.
  23. Mathematical Morphology by Cellular Neural Network, Proc. of Int'l Conf. Neural Networks & Signal Processing 95', pp405-408, 1995.
  24. PRSI Shape Classification Using Radius Vectors, Proc. of Europe-China Workshop on Geometrical Modeling & Invariants for Computer Vision, pp 294-300, 1995.
  25. Development of Table Data Auto-Reading System, Computer Application, 6, pp 35-38, 1993.
  26. Technique of Table Data Auto-Reading Based on Digital Images, Proc. of the 7th China Conf. on Image Processing and Computer Graphics, pp 419-422, 1994.
